A line with a slope of 4 passes through the point 2,1 what is the equation y=mx+b

The point-slope form:


y-y_1=m(x-x_1)

We have the slope m = 4 and the point (2, 1). Substitute:


y-1=4(x-2) use distributive property


y-1=(4)(x)+(4)(-2)


y-1=4x-8 add 1 to both sides


\boxed{y=4x-7}
